Q is just a dick. He could've brought Voyager back home but didn't and then involved Janeway in that continuufederacy civil war. He exposed Picard and crew to the Borgs and didn't lift a finger when he got Locutussed. I think in terms of dead people he may have screwed Picard over more. I may be wrong but I think more people died in that cross section being cut out by the Borgs as a direct result of Q finger snapping the D out to meet them. But at the core, he just does stuff because he's a bored omnipotent dick and he makes everyone in his path suffer.

Counter argument on the Borg encounter: By accelerating the Federation encounter with the Borg, he likely prevented more suffering than had he not intervened, as it would have led to an unaware Federation not being prepared for Wolf 359. Yes, the Federation survived that just by the skin of their teeth, but they survived.

[–] HobbitFoot@thelemmy.club 2 points 9 hours ago

Wolf 359 also prepared the Federation in dealing with a potentially superior technological foe. A lot of the fleet improvements would come online by the time the Federation came in contact with the Dominion. A pre Wolf 359 Federation would have gotten easily conquered by the Dominion.

To add to it, Voyager bright back a lot of technology after its travel, a lot of which got adopted by the Federation once Voyager returned. So you had two major technological jumps to the Federation with Q involvement.

Isn't that even argued in the episode? Like Q wanted to humble Picard when he doesn't want to accept him onto the Enterprise as a crew member and Picard criticizes his interference. Then Q says something like "You are not prepared for what awaits you". Indicating that he has other motives than his usual tricksterdom.

Q has always had a certain curiosity for humanity and his actions are always layered but in this instance I think the layers are only.hiding his intent on helping humanity/Starfleet prepare for threats bigger.than anything they have ever encountered.

And later he says something like "If you can't handle a bloody nose you should go home and hide under your bed" meaning something like "if you're out here you have to be prepared to face threats and horrors unimaginable to man."
